The Virginia Fire Services Board is now accepting nominations for the 2017 Governor’s Fire Service Awards! The Governor’s Awards serve as a mechanism to formally recognize excellence in Virginia’s Fire Services. These awards are presented annually during the Virginia Fire and Rescue Conference at the Virginia Beach Convention Center each February.

Everyone is encouraged to submit nominations for the Governor’s Fire Service Awards program utilizing the attached nomination form. The person making the nomination should have knowledge of the nominee’s qualifications and should carefully select the category that most appropriately matches the nominee’s qualifications. CATEGORIES AND CRITERIA FOR AWARDS

Excellence in Virginia Fire Services

  • An individual or organization that exemplifies an outstanding dedication to helping protect the citizens of Virginia against the devastating effects of fire, not only in their own jurisdictions, but in other areas of the Commonwealth. Individual/organization that demonstrate exceptional dedication to sound management principles and excellence in fire service leadership in their department and within Virginia.

Excellence in Virginia Community Risk Reduction

  • An individual or organization that exemplifies outstanding dedication and service for the furtherance of Virginia Public Fire & Life Safety Education not only in their own department, but in other areas of the Commonwealth as well. An individual or organization that exhibits exceptional commitment to the field of fire prevention; to include the adoption, amendment or interpretation of the Statewide Fire Prevention Code, Statewide Building Code, other related codes or fire prevention principles that would impact not only their own jurisdiction but other localities as well.

Excellence in Virginia Fire Service Training

  • Any individual or organization providing lesson plans, support or delivery of programs within the Commonwealth which are fire service related.

Outstanding Fire Department Response

  • Any outstanding Fire Department Response made in the last year, that demonstrates mutual aid, integration of multiple system components, interagency interfacing and cooperation, or complex assessment or rescue. The nomination must include a copy of the VFIRS report.

Private Sector Excellence in Virginia Fire Service Support

  • Any private sector or nonprofit entity that has demonstrated exceptional dedication to the success of Virginia Fire Services throughout the Commonwealth of Virginia.

Civilian Excellence in Virginia Fire Service Support

  • Any civilian or organization, with no fire service affiliation or are administrative professionals, fire corps volunteers and other policy makers who exemplify an outstanding dedication to helping protect the citizens of Virginia against the devastating effects of fire.

Virginia Firefighter of the Year

  • Any paid or volunteer firefighter that exhibits outstanding work within his/her own department to enhance fire safety for the citizens they serve.

Virginia Fire Chief of the Year

· Any paid or volunteer fire chief that exhibits leadership, innovation, professional development, integrity, along with superior service to the public and a high level of contributions to the fire service as a whole.
